Pioneering Tyre Technologies Transforming UK Road Safety
The UK’s commitment to tyre innovation is driving remarkable advancements in road safety, thanks to the development of cutting-edge materials and technologies. One significant breakthrough involves new tyre technology utilizing advanced rubber compounds and silica blends. These materials improve grip and wear resistance, ensuring tyres perform better on wet and icy roads common in UK weather.
In addition, advanced tyre design features innovative tread patterns specifically engineered to enhance traction. These tread designs channel water away more efficiently, reducing the risk of hydroplaning and providing better control in adverse conditions. The integration of asymmetric and directional tread patterns optimized for different UK terrains further boosts safety for drivers everywhere.

Emerging smart tyre technologies play a crucial role in this safety evolution. Embedded sensors monitor tire pressure, temperature, and tread depth in real time, alerting drivers to potential hazards before problems occur. This proactive monitoring supports timely maintenance decisions, improving overall road safety.
Altogether, the combination of innovative tread improvements, superior materials, and intelligent monitoring systems exemplifies the UK’s leadership in tyre innovation and its positive impact on UK road safety.

UK Leaders and Research Driving Tyre Innovation
Insight into pioneers and partnerships shaping tyre technology
Leading UK tyre companies play a pivotal role in advancing safety technologies that enhance vehicle performance and road safety. Firms like Michelin and Continental UK invest heavily in research and development, focusing on innovations such as improved tread patterns, enhanced grip, and puncture-resistant materials. These advancements contribute directly to reducing accidents and improving fuel efficiency.
In addition to manufacturers, UK universities and research institutions contribute significantly to tyre safety research. Institutes including the University of Cambridge and Loughborough University lead projects exploring materials science, wear behavior, and environmental impacts of tyres. Their findings inform practical design improvements implemented by industry partners.
Collaborative projects between industry and academia form the backbone of ongoing industry advancements. Initiatives like Innovate UK fund joint ventures that combine cutting-edge academic knowledge with commercial viability, ensuring that technological innovations rapidly move from the lab to the market. This synergy accelerates the development of tyres that are safer, more durable, and increasingly eco-friendly, benefiting consumers nationwide.

Expert Insights and Future Trends in UK Tyre Development
Tyre safety experts and UK automotive authorities consistently highlight the critical role of tyre innovation in enhancing road safety. Expert opinions tyres emphasize that ongoing research focuses not only on improving grip and durability but also on reducing environmental impact without compromising performance. Safety predictions UK suggest that early adoption of advanced monitoring systems integrated within tyres will become standard, enabling real-time assessment of tyre condition and road hazards.
Looking ahead, tyre technology future is poised to embrace breakthroughs such as airless tyres, improved tread compounds, and adaptive pressure systems that adjust dynamically to driving conditions. These innovations promise greater resilience against punctures and improved handling, directly translating to safer journeys across the UK.
Furthermore, the evolving role of smart and sustainable materials is vital. Experts forecast a shift toward bio-based and recyclable tyre components, underscoring the push for automotive innovation UK that aligns with climate goals while maintaining stringent safety standards. Such materials will not only lower the ecological footprint but also enhance tyre responsiveness and longevity, proving that sustainability and safety can advance hand-in-hand in UK tyre development.
